3 个不稳定版本
0.1.0 | 2021 年 11 月 22 日 |
---|---|
0.0.2 | 2021 年 11 月 20 日 |
0.0.1 | 2021 年 11 月 20 日 |
#626 在 内存管理 中
28KB
409 行
slimbox
堆分配的瘦指针类型,在同一个分配中存储元数据和值。
slimbox
是 no_std
-兼容的(需要 alloc
)。
MSRV(最低支持 Rust 版本)是 1.56,对于 2021 版本。您可以为额外的功能启用 nightly
或 unsafe_stable
功能;nightly
功能需要夜间工具链(截至 2021-11-17),unsafe_unstable
功能假定(可能)宽指针在偏移量 0 处包含瘦指针 - 这已经很长时间是这样了,而且未来不应该真正改变,但这仍然是一个没有稳定性保证的假设。
许可
根据以下任一许可授权:
- Apache 许可证 2.0 (LICENSE-APACHE 或 https://apache.ac.cn/licenses/LICENSE-2.0)
- MIT 许可证 (LICENSE-MIT 或 http://opensource.org/licenses/MIT)
您可选择。
贡献
除非您明确说明,否则根据 Apache-2.0 许可证定义,您提交的任何有意提交以包含在作品中的贡献,将按上述方式双许可,没有任何额外的条款或条件。